6.15 Wet system
6.15.1 Function of the wet system
Each side of the blade guard has a spray nozzle. The
water hits a section of the cutting blade and the
centrifugal force moves it out to the edge.
•
The spray nozzles are available in many different
hole diameters.
•
Find the correct nozzle in the spare parts list.
